Delete key - On full size computer keyboards, the delete key, labelled "Del", should, during normal text editing, discard the character at the cursor's position, moving all following characters one position "back" towards the freed place. On Macintosh computers, however, the delete key occupies, and serves the same function as the backspace key.

Insert key - The Insert key (often abbreviated to INS) commonly found on keyboards is mostly used to switch between the two main modes of entering text on a computer. The first is Overstrike-mode, where the cursor, when typing, overwrites any text that is present on and after it's current location and which isn't used much anymore.

Running key cipher - In classical cryptography, the running key cipher is a type of polyalphabetic substitution cipher in which a text, typically from a book, is used to provide a very long key stream. Usually, the book to be used would be agreed ahead of time, while the passage to use would be chosen randomly for each message and secretly indicated somewhere in the message.
